    Ella McCay is an upcoming American comedy drama film written and directed by James L. Brooks.It stars Emma Mackey as the title character, with Woody Harrelson, Ayo Edebiri, Kumail Nanjiani, Jack Lowden, Rebecca Hall, Spike Fearn, Troy Garity, Jamie Lee Curtis, and Albert Brooks in supporting roles.

    Emily V. Gordon (born May 3, 1979) [1] [2] is an American writer, producer and podcast host. She co-wrote the 2017 romantic comedy film The Big Sick, based on her relationship with her husband and frequent collaborator, comic Kumail Nanjiani.
